CAMERA MANAGEMENT

Apex Server software makes it easy to add and
confi gure IP cameras. MV-Series Apex recorders will
automatically detect and add OpenEye and ONVIF
Profi le S Compliant IP cameras set to DHCP connected
to the on-board PoE switch.
NOTE
Third party cameras may need to be
confi gured using a third party
program before being added to the
Apex appliance. Cameras that don't
support ONVIF can be confi gured to
record via RTSP streaming.
